Coding Mudah untuk Pemula: 4 Contoh Praktis
Berilmu.eu.org Bismillah semoga hari ini membawa berkah untuk kita semua. Sekarang saya ingin menjelaskan bagaimana Coding Pemula, Contoh Coding, Belajar Coding berpengaruh. Analisis Mendalam Mengenai Coding Pemula, Contoh Coding, Belajar Coding Coding Mudah untuk Pemula 4 Contoh Praktis simak terus penjelasannya hingga tuntas.
- 1.1. teknologi informasi
- 2.1. coding
- 3.1. Coding
- 4.1. pemrograman
- 5.1. Python
- 6.1. JavaScript
- 7.
Memulai Perjalanan Coding: Bahasa Pemrograman yang Tepat
- 8.
Contoh Coding Sederhana: Menampilkan Teks
- 9.
Membuat Program Sederhana: Kalkulator
- 10.
Memahami Logika Percabangan: If-Else
- 11.
Mengulang Tugas: Perulangan For dan While
- 12.
Membuat Fungsi: Kode yang Dapat Digunakan Kembali
- 13.
Debugging: Memperbaiki Kesalahan dalam Kode
- 14.
Sumber Belajar Coding Online: Platform dan Komunitas
- 15.
Tips dan Trik Coding untuk Pemula
- 16.
Akhir Kata
Table of Contents
Perkembangan teknologi informasi telah mengubah lanskap kehidupan kita secara fundamental. Hampir setiap aspek, mulai dari komunikasi, bisnis, hingga hiburan, kini bergantung pada perangkat lunak dan sistem digital. Kemampuan untuk memahami dan bahkan menciptakan teknologi ini, atau yang dikenal dengan coding, menjadi semakin krusial. Banyak yang beranggapan bahwa coding adalah keterampilan yang rumit dan hanya bisa dikuasai oleh para ahli. Namun, anggapan ini tidak sepenuhnya benar. Coding, pada dasarnya, adalah proses memberikan instruksi kepada komputer agar melakukan tugas tertentu. Dengan pendekatan yang tepat, coding bisa menjadi sangat mudah dipelajari, bahkan bagi pemula sekalipun.
Coding bukan lagi sekadar keterampilan teknis, melainkan sebuah literasi penting di abad ke-21. Kemampuan untuk berpikir logis, memecahkan masalah, dan berkreasi secara digital adalah manfaat utama yang bisa kamu peroleh dari belajar coding. Selain itu, permintaan akan tenaga kerja di bidang teknologi terus meningkat, sehingga menguasai coding dapat membuka peluang karir yang menjanjikan. Jangan biarkan mitos tentang kesulitan coding menghalangimu untuk menjelajahi dunia yang menarik ini. Mulailah dengan langkah kecil, dan kamu akan terkejut dengan apa yang bisa kamu capai.
Bagi Kalian yang baru memulai, penting untuk memilih bahasa pemrograman yang ramah pemula. Python, JavaScript, dan Scratch adalah beberapa opsi yang populer. Bahasa-bahasa ini memiliki sintaks yang relatif sederhana dan banyak sumber daya pembelajaran yang tersedia secara online. Jangan terpaku pada satu bahasa saja. Eksplorasi berbagai bahasa pemrograman akan membantumu memahami konsep-konsep dasar coding dengan lebih baik dan menemukan bahasa yang paling sesuai dengan minatmu. Ingatlah, proses belajar coding adalah sebuah perjalanan, bukan tujuan akhir.
Memulai Perjalanan Coding: Bahasa Pemrograman yang Tepat
Memilih bahasa pemrograman yang tepat adalah langkah awal yang krusial. Python sering direkomendasikan karena sintaksnya yang mudah dibaca dan dipahami, menyerupai bahasa Inggris sehari-hari. JavaScript, di sisi lain, sangat penting jika kamu tertarik dengan pengembangan web. Scratch, dengan antarmuka visualnya yang menarik, adalah pilihan yang bagus untuk anak-anak dan pemula yang ingin belajar coding tanpa harus berurusan dengan sintaks yang rumit. Pertimbangkan minat dan tujuanmu saat memilih bahasa pemrograman. Apakah kamu ingin membuat aplikasi web, game, atau menganalisis data? Jawaban atas pertanyaan ini akan membantumu mempersempit pilihanmu.
Python, misalnya, sangat populer di kalangan ilmuwan data dan insinyur machine learning. Kemampuannya untuk memproses data dalam jumlah besar dan melakukan analisis statistik yang kompleks menjadikannya alat yang tak ternilai harganya. JavaScript, di sisi lain, adalah bahasa utama untuk pengembangan front-end web. Dengan JavaScript, kamu dapat membuat situs web yang interaktif dan responsif. Scratch, meskipun sederhana, dapat mengajarkanmu konsep-konsep dasar coding seperti perulangan, percabangan, dan variabel. Coding adalah tentang memecahkan masalah, bukan hanya menulis kode. – John Resig, pencipta JavaScript.
Contoh Coding Sederhana: Menampilkan Teks
Mari kita mulai dengan contoh coding yang sangat sederhana: menampilkan teks di layar. Dalam Python, kamu bisa melakukannya dengan perintah print. Cukup ketik print(Halo, dunia!), dan program akan menampilkan teks Halo, dunia! di layar. Kode ini mungkin terlihat sederhana, tetapi ini adalah fondasi dari banyak program yang lebih kompleks. Memahami cara menampilkan teks adalah langkah pertama untuk berinteraksi dengan komputer dan memberikan instruksi kepadanya. Jangan meremehkan kekuatan kode sederhana ini. Ini adalah awal dari perjalananmu menjadi seorang programmer.
JavaScript juga memiliki cara yang serupa untuk menampilkan teks. Kamu bisa menggunakan fungsi console.log(). Ketik console.log(Halo, dunia!);, dan teks akan ditampilkan di konsol browser. Perbedaan utama antara Python dan JavaScript adalah cara mereka dijalankan. Python biasanya dijalankan melalui interpreter, sedangkan JavaScript dijalankan di dalam browser web. Memahami perbedaan ini penting saat kamu mulai mengembangkan aplikasi yang lebih kompleks.
Membuat Program Sederhana: Kalkulator
Sekarang, mari kita tingkatkan sedikit kompleksitasnya dengan membuat program sederhana: kalkulator. Kalkulator ini akan meminta pengguna untuk memasukkan dua angka, kemudian menjumlahkan kedua angka tersebut dan menampilkan hasilnya. Dalam Python, kamu bisa menggunakan fungsi input() untuk meminta input dari pengguna, dan operator + untuk menjumlahkan kedua angka tersebut. Kode lengkapnya akan terlihat seperti ini:
- angka1 = float(input(Masukkan angka pertama: ))
- angka2 = float(input(Masukkan angka kedua: ))
- hasil = angka1 + angka2
- print(Hasil penjumlahan:, hasil)
Program ini menunjukkan bagaimana kamu dapat menggunakan input dari pengguna untuk melakukan operasi matematika. Fungsi float() digunakan untuk mengubah input string menjadi angka desimal. Ini penting karena fungsi input() selalu mengembalikan input sebagai string. Dengan memahami cara menggunakan input dan operator matematika, kamu dapat membuat program yang lebih interaktif dan berguna.
Memahami Logika Percabangan: If-Else
Logika percabangan adalah konsep penting dalam coding yang memungkinkan program untuk membuat keputusan berdasarkan kondisi tertentu. Dalam Python, kamu bisa menggunakan pernyataan if-else untuk melakukan percabangan. Misalnya, kamu bisa membuat program yang memeriksa apakah sebuah angka positif atau negatif. Jika angka tersebut positif, program akan menampilkan pesan Angka positif. Jika angka tersebut negatif, program akan menampilkan pesan Angka negatif.
Pernyataan if-else memungkinkan program untuk merespons input yang berbeda dengan cara yang berbeda. Ini adalah dasar dari banyak aplikasi yang lebih kompleks, seperti game dan sistem kecerdasan buatan. Memahami logika percabangan adalah kunci untuk membuat program yang cerdas dan adaptif. Kode yang baik adalah kode yang mudah dibaca dan dipahami. – Guido van Rossum, pencipta Python.
Mengulang Tugas: Perulangan For dan While
Perulangan adalah konsep penting lainnya dalam coding yang memungkinkan kamu untuk mengulang tugas tertentu beberapa kali. Dalam Python, kamu bisa menggunakan perulangan for dan while untuk melakukan perulangan. Perulangan for digunakan untuk mengulang tugas sejumlah kali yang telah ditentukan, sedangkan perulangan while digunakan untuk mengulang tugas selama kondisi tertentu terpenuhi.
Perulangan sangat berguna untuk memproses data dalam jumlah besar atau melakukan tugas yang berulang-ulang. Misalnya, kamu bisa menggunakan perulangan for untuk mencetak semua angka dari 1 hingga 10. Atau, kamu bisa menggunakan perulangan while untuk meminta input dari pengguna sampai mereka memasukkan input yang valid. Memahami perulangan adalah kunci untuk membuat program yang efisien dan efektif.
Membuat Fungsi: Kode yang Dapat Digunakan Kembali
Fungsi adalah blok kode yang dapat digunakan kembali untuk melakukan tugas tertentu. Dalam Python, kamu bisa mendefinisikan fungsi menggunakan kata kunci def. Misalnya, kamu bisa membuat fungsi yang menghitung luas persegi panjang. Fungsi ini akan menerima panjang dan lebar sebagai input, kemudian mengembalikan luas persegi panjang. Dengan menggunakan fungsi, kamu dapat membuat kode yang lebih terstruktur, mudah dibaca, dan mudah dipelihara.
Fungsi memungkinkan kamu untuk memecah program yang kompleks menjadi bagian-bagian yang lebih kecil dan lebih mudah dikelola. Ini juga membantu menghindari duplikasi kode, yang dapat membuat program lebih sulit untuk dipahami dan dipelihara. Memahami fungsi adalah kunci untuk membuat program yang berkualitas tinggi.
Debugging: Memperbaiki Kesalahan dalam Kode
Debugging adalah proses menemukan dan memperbaiki kesalahan dalam kode. Kesalahan dalam kode, atau bug, adalah hal yang tak terhindarkan dalam proses coding. Namun, dengan keterampilan debugging yang baik, kamu dapat dengan cepat menemukan dan memperbaiki bug tersebut. Ada banyak alat dan teknik debugging yang tersedia, seperti menggunakan print statement untuk melacak nilai variabel, atau menggunakan debugger interaktif untuk menjalankan kode baris demi baris.
Debugging adalah keterampilan penting yang harus dikuasai oleh setiap programmer. Jangan takut untuk membuat kesalahan. Kesalahan adalah bagian dari proses belajar. Yang penting adalah kamu belajar dari kesalahanmu dan terus berusaha untuk meningkatkan keterampilanmu. Debugging adalah seni menemukan bug yang tidak kamu ketahui ada. – Brian Kernighan, ilmuwan komputer.
Sumber Belajar Coding Online: Platform dan Komunitas
Ada banyak sumber belajar coding online yang tersedia secara gratis atau berbayar. Beberapa platform populer termasuk Codecademy, Coursera, Udemy, dan freeCodeCamp. Platform-platform ini menawarkan kursus interaktif, tutorial video, dan latihan coding yang dapat membantumu mempelajari coding dengan cepat dan efektif. Selain itu, ada juga banyak komunitas online tempat kamu dapat berinteraksi dengan programmer lain, bertanya pertanyaan, dan berbagi pengetahuan.
Komunitas online seperti Stack Overflow dan Reddit adalah sumber daya yang tak ternilai harganya untuk mendapatkan bantuan dan dukungan. Jangan ragu untuk bertanya pertanyaan jika kamu mengalami kesulitan. Ingatlah, tidak ada pertanyaan yang bodoh. Yang penting adalah kamu terus belajar dan berkembang. Belajar coding adalah tentang belajar berpikir. – Steve Jobs, pendiri Apple.
Tips dan Trik Coding untuk Pemula
Berikut adalah beberapa tips dan trik coding untuk pemula:
- Mulailah dengan proyek kecil dan sederhana.
- Jangan takut untuk bereksperimen dan mencoba hal-hal baru.
- Baca kode orang lain untuk belajar dari pengalaman mereka.
- Gunakan komentar untuk menjelaskan kode kamu.
- Berlatih secara teratur untuk meningkatkan keterampilanmu.
Konsistensi adalah kunci keberhasilan dalam belajar coding. Luangkan waktu setiap hari untuk berlatih dan mengerjakan proyek-proyek kecil. Semakin banyak kamu berlatih, semakin cepat kamu akan menguasai keterampilan ini. Jangan menyerah jika kamu mengalami kesulitan. Ingatlah, setiap programmer hebat pernah menjadi pemula.
Akhir Kata
Coding memang membutuhkan dedikasi dan ketekunan, tetapi manfaatnya sangat besar. Dengan kemampuan coding, kamu tidak hanya dapat menciptakan solusi inovatif untuk masalah-masalah di sekitarmu, tetapi juga membuka peluang karir yang menjanjikan. Jangan biarkan rasa takut atau keraguan menghalangimu untuk memulai perjalanan codingmu. Mulailah sekarang, dan kamu akan terkejut dengan apa yang bisa kamu capai. Ingatlah, coding adalah keterampilan yang dapat dipelajari oleh siapa saja, asalkan kamu memiliki kemauan dan semangat untuk belajar.
Terima kasih telah mengikuti pembahasan coding mudah untuk pemula 4 contoh praktis dalam coding pemula, contoh coding, belajar coding ini Selamat mengembangkan diri dengan informasi yang didapat tingkatkan keterampilan komunikasi dan perhatikan kesehatan sosial. Jika kamu merasa terinspirasi lihat artikel lainnya di bawah ini.
